A cylinder and a rectangular prism have the same volume and the same height the base of the prism is a square with a side length

of 9 cm
what is the approximate radius of the cylinder?

A. 4.5 cm

B. 5.1 cm

C. 12.9 cm

D. 25.8 cm

Answer:

B. 5.1 cm

Step-by-step explanation:

Formula to calculate volume of prism with base of a square

V = l²(h)

where l is side of square

           h is height of prism

Formula to calculate volume of cylinder

V = πr² h

Given in the question that both have same volume and height so we will equate their volume

<h3>Equation</h3>

l²(h) = πr² h

and

plug given values in the variable

<h3>9²(h) = πr² h</h3>

height will cancel out

81 = πr²

r² = 81/π

r = √81/π

r = 5.08 cm

r ≈ 5.1 cm

Answer: Option B

Step-by-step explanation:

The formula of the volume of a cylinder is:

V=\pi r^2h

Where the radius is "r" and the height is "h".

The formula of the volume of a rectangular prism is:

V=Ah

Where "A" is the area of the base and "h" is the heigth.

As both volumes are equal, you can write:

V=V\\\pi r^2h=Ah

Find the area of the base, which is a square, with the formula:

A=s^2

Where "s" is the lenght of any side of the square.

A=(9cm)^2=81cm^2

Divide both sides of the equation by "h" (because the heights are equal) and solve for the radius:

\frac{\pi r^2h}{h}=\frac{Ah}{h}

\pi r^2=81cm^2\\\\r=\sqrt{\frac{81cm^2}{\pi}}

r=5.07cm≈5.1 cm
